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700156/* Deal with the reporting of failure conditions on a filesystem such as
157 * inconsistencies detected or read IO failures.
158 *
159 * On ext2, we can store the error state of the filesystem in the
160 * superblock. That is not possible on ext3, because we may have other
161 * write ordering constraints on the superblock which prevent us from
162 * writing it out straight away; and given that the journal is about to
163 * be aborted, we can't rely on the current, or future, transactions to
164 * write out the superblock safely.
165 *
166 * We'll just use the journal_abort() error code to record an error in
167 * the journal instead. On recovery, the journal will compain about
168 * that error until we've noted it down and cleared it.
169 */
170
171static void ext3_handle_error(struct super_block *sb)
172{
173 struct ext3_super_block *es = EXT3_SB(sb)->s_es;
174
175 EXT3_SB(sb)->s_mount_state |= EXT3_ERROR_FS;
176 es->s_state |= cpu_to_le16(EXT3_ERROR_FS);
177
178 if (sb->s_flags & MS_RDONLY)
179 return;
180
Vasily Averin7543fc72006-09-27 01:49:33 -0700181 if (!test_opt (sb, ERRORS_CONT)) {
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700182 journal_t *journal = EXT3_SB(sb)->s_journal;
183
Dmitry Monakhove3c96432010-02-02 16:05:51 +0300184 set_opt(EXT3_SB(sb)->s_mount_opt, ABORT);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700185 if (journal)
186 journal_abort(journal, -EIO);
187 }
Vasily Averin7543fc72006-09-27 01:49:33 -0700188 if (test_opt (sb, ERRORS_RO)) {
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+0100189 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_CRIT,
190 "error: remounting filesystem read-only");
Vasily Averin7543fc72006-09-27 01:49:33 -0700191 sb->s_flags |= MS_RDONLY;
192 }
193 ext3_commit_super(sb, es, 1);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700194 if (test_opt(sb, ERRORS_PANIC))
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+0100195 panic("EXT3-fs (%s): panic forced after error\n",
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700196 sb->s_id);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700197}

268/*
269 * ext3_abort is a much stronger failure handler than ext3_error. The
270 * abort function may be used to deal with unrecoverable failures such
271 * as journal IO errors or ENOMEM at a critical moment in log management.
272 *
273 * We unconditionally force the filesystem into an ABORT|READONLY state,
274 * unless the error response on the fs has been set to panic in which
275 * case we take the easy way out and panic immediately.
276 */
277
278void ext3_abort (struct super_block * sb, const char * function,
279 const char * fmt, ...)
280{
281 va_list args;
282
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700283 va_start(args, fmt);
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+0100284 printk(KERN_CRIT "EXT3-fs (%s): error: %s: ", sb->s_id, function);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700285 vprintk(fmt, args);
286 printk("\n");
287 va_end(args);
288
289 if (test_opt(sb, ERRORS_PANIC))
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+0100290 panic("EXT3-fs: panic from previous error\n");
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700291
292 if (sb->s_flags & MS_RDONLY)
293 return;
294
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+0100295 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_CRIT,
296 "error: remounting filesystem read-only");
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700297 EXT3_SB(sb)->s_mount_state |= EXT3_ERROR_FS;
298 sb->s_flags |= MS_RDONLY;
Dmitry Monakhove3c96432010-02-02 16:05:51 +0300299 set_opt(EXT3_SB(sb)->s_mount_opt, ABORT);
Hidehiro Kawai44d6f782008-10-27 22:51:46 -0400300 if (EXT3_SB(sb)->s_journal)
301 journal_abort(EXT3_SB(sb)->s_journal, -EIO);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-0700302}

1413/* ext3_orphan_cleanup() walks a singly-linked list of inodes (starting at
1414 * the superblock) which were deleted from all directories, but held open by
1415 * a process at the time of a crash. We walk the list and try to delete these
1416 * inodes at recovery time (only with a read-write filesystem).
1417 *
1418 * In order to keep the orphan inode chain consistent during traversal (in
1419 * case of crash during recovery), we link each inode into the superblock
1420 * orphan list_head and handle it the same way as an inode deletion during
1421 * normal operation (which journals the operations for us).
1422 *
1423 * We only do an iget() and an iput() on each inode, which is very safe if we
1424 * accidentally point at an in-use or already deleted inode. The worst that
1425 * can happen in this case is that we get a "bit already cleared" message from
1426 * ext3_free_inode(). The only reason we would point at a wrong inode is if
1427 * e2fsck was run on this filesystem, and it must have already done the orphan
1428 * inode cleanup for us, so we can safely abort without any further action.
1429 */
1430static void ext3_orphan_cleanup (struct super_block * sb,
1431 struct ext3_super_block * es)
1432{
1433 unsigned int s_flags = sb->s_flags;
1434 int nr_orphans = 0, nr_truncates = 0;
1435#ifdef CONFIG_QUOTA
1436 int i;
1437#endif
1438 if (!es->s_last_orphan) {
1439 jbd_debug(4, "no orphan inodes to clean up\n");
1440 return;
1441 }
1442
Eric Sandeena8f48a92006-12-06 20:40:13 -08001443 if (bdev_read_only(sb->s_bdev)) {
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+01001444 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_ERR, "error: write access "
1445 "unavailable, skipping orphan cleanup.");
Eric Sandeena8f48a92006-12-06 20:40:13 -08001446 return;
1447 }
1448
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001449 if (EXT3_SB(sb)->s_mount_state & EXT3_ERROR_FS) {
1450 if (es->s_last_orphan)
1451 jbd_debug(1, "Errors on filesystem, "
1452 "clearing orphan list.\n");
1453 es->s_last_orphan = 0;
1454 jbd_debug(1, "Skipping orphan recovery on fs with errors.\n");
1455 return;
1456 }
1457
1458 if (s_flags & MS_RDONLY) {
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+01001459 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_INFO, "orphan cleanup on readonly fs");
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001460 sb->s_flags &= ~MS_RDONLY;
1461 }
1462#ifdef CONFIG_QUOTA
1463 /* Needed for iput() to work correctly and not trash data */
1464 sb->s_flags |= MS_ACTIVE;
1465 /* Turn on quotas so that they are updated correctly */
1466 for (i = 0; i < MAXQUOTAS; i++) {
1467 if (EXT3_SB(sb)->s_qf_names[i]) {
1468 int ret = ext3_quota_on_mount(sb, i);
1469 if (ret < 0)
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+01001470 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_ERR,
1471 "error: cannot turn on journaled "
1472 "quota: %d", ret);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001473 }
1474 }
1475#endif
1476
1477 while (es->s_last_orphan) {
1478 struct inode *inode;
1479
David Howells473043d2008-02-07 00:15:36 -08001480 inode = ext3_orphan_get(sb, le32_to_cpu(es->s_last_orphan));
1481 if (IS_ERR(inode)) {
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001482 es->s_last_orphan = 0;
1483 break;
1484 }
1485
1486 list_add(&EXT3_I(inode)->i_orphan, &EXT3_SB(sb)->s_orphan);
Jan Kara81a05222009-01-26 16:58:01 +01001487 vfs_dq_init(inode);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001488 if (inode->i_nlink) {
1489 printk(KERN_DEBUG
Eric Sandeeneee194e2006-09-27 01:49:30 -07001490 "%s: truncating inode %lu to %Ld bytes\n",
Harvey Harrisone05b6b52008-04-28 02:16:15 -07001491 __func__, inode->i_ino, inode->i_size);
Eric Sandeeneee194e2006-09-27 01:49:30 -07001492 jbd_debug(2, "truncating inode %lu to %Ld bytes\n",
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001493 inode->i_ino, inode->i_size);
1494 ext3_truncate(inode);
1495 nr_truncates++;
1496 } else {
1497 printk(KERN_DEBUG
Eric Sandeeneee194e2006-09-27 01:49:30 -07001498 "%s: deleting unreferenced inode %lu\n",
Harvey Harrisone05b6b52008-04-28 02:16:15 -07001499 __func__, inode->i_ino);
Eric Sandeeneee194e2006-09-27 01:49:30 -07001500 jbd_debug(2, "deleting unreferenced inode %lu\n",
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001501 inode->i_ino);
1502 nr_orphans++;
1503 }
1504 iput(inode); /* The delete magic happens here! */
1505 }
1506
1507#define PLURAL(x) (x), ((x)==1) ? "" : "s"
1508
1509 if (nr_orphans)
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+01001510 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_INFO, "%d orphan inode%s deleted",
1511 PLURAL(nr_orphans));
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001512 if (nr_truncates)
Alexey Fisher4cf46b62009-11-22 20:38:55 +01001513 ext3_msg(sb, KERN_INFO, "%d truncate%s cleaned up",
1514 PLURAL(nr_truncates));
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001515#ifdef CONFIG_QUOTA
1516 /* Turn quotas off */
1517 for (i = 0; i < MAXQUOTAS; i++) {
1518 if (sb_dqopt(sb)->files[i])
Jan Kara2fd83a42008-04-28 02:14:34 -07001519 vfs_quota_off(sb, i, 0);
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001520 }
1521#endif
1522 sb->s_flags = s_flags; /* Restore MS_RDONLY status */
1523}

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001525/*
1526 * Maximal file size. There is a direct, and {,double-,triple-}indirect
1527 * block limit, and also a limit of (2^32 - 1) 512-byte sectors in i_blocks.
1528 * We need to be 1 filesystem block less than the 2^32 sector limit.
1529 */
1530static loff_t ext3_max_size(int bits)
1531{
1532 loff_t res = EXT3_NDIR_BLOCKS;
Aneesh Kumar K.Vfe7fdc32008-01-28 23:58:26 -05001533 int meta_blocks;
1534 loff_t upper_limit;
1535
1536 /* This is calculated to be the largest file size for a
1537 * dense, file such that the total number of
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001538 * sectors in the file, including data and all indirect blocks,
Aneesh Kumar K.Vfe7fdc32008-01-28 23:58:26 -05001539 * does not exceed 2^32 -1
1540 * __u32 i_blocks representing the total number of
1541 * 512 bytes blocks of the file
1542 */
1543 upper_limit = (1LL << 32) - 1;
1544
1545 /* total blocks in file system block size */
1546 upper_limit >>= (bits - 9);
1547
1548
1549 /* indirect blocks */
1550 meta_blocks = 1;
1551 /* double indirect blocks */
1552 meta_blocks += 1 + (1LL << (bits-2));
1553 /* tripple indirect blocks */
1554 meta_blocks += 1 + (1LL << (bits-2)) + (1LL << (2*(bits-2)));
1555
1556 upper_limit -= meta_blocks;
1557 upper_limit <<= bits;
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001558
1559 res += 1LL << (bits-2);
1560 res += 1LL << (2*(bits-2));
1561 res += 1LL << (3*(bits-2));
1562 res <<= bits;
1563 if (res > upper_limit)
1564 res = upper_limit;
Aneesh Kumar K.Vfe7fdc32008-01-28 23:58:26 -05001565
1566 if (res > MAX_LFS_FILESIZE)
1567 res = MAX_LFS_FILESIZE;
1568
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07001569 return res;
1570}

Theodore Ts'o96ec2e02009-09-16 11:21:13 -04002371 /*
2372 * If the file system is mounted read-only, don't update the
2373 * superblock write time. This avoids updating the superblock
2374 * write time when we are mounting the root file system
2375 * read/only but we need to replay the journal; at that point,
2376 * for people who are east of GMT and who make their clock
2377 * tick in localtime for Windows bug-for-bug compatibility,
2378 * the clock is set in the future, and this will cause e2fsck
2379 * to complain and force a full file system check.
2380 */
2381 if (!(sb->s_flags & MS_RDONLY))
2382 es->s_wtime = cpu_to_le32(get_seconds());
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07002383 es->s_free_blocks_count = cpu_to_le32(ext3_count_free_blocks(sb));
2384 es->s_free_inodes_count = cpu_to_le32(ext3_count_free_inodes(sb));
2385 BUFFER_TRACE(sbh, "marking dirty");
2386 mark_buffer_dirty(sbh);
2387 if (sync)
Takashi Satoc4be0c12009-01-09 16:40:58 -08002388 error = sync_dirty_buffer(sbh);
2389 return error;
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07002390}
